Vertical Shaft Cable Tray Laying

Article Overview

Vertical shaft cable trays provide a structured, safe, and efficient pathway for cables in vertical installations, requiring careful planning, proper materials, and strict safety measures.

Overview of Vertical Cable Trays

A vertical cable tray is a specialized support system designed to carry electrical and data cables securely in a vertical or riser direction, often referred to as the “spinal cord” of cabling infrastructure . These trays manage the weight and stress of cables, prevent damage, and maintain organization. Common designs include:

  • Rung-type trays: Two side rails with cross-bars, offering high load-bearing capacity and excellent heat dissipation, suitable for heavy power cables and fiber optic backbones .
  • Solid base trays: Metal base with ventilation holes, providing protection against dust, debris, and electromagnetic interference, ideal for data centers .
  • Wire basket trays: Flexible, open structure for lighter cables and easier installation in complex layouts .

Material and Design Considerations

Vertical shaft cable trays are often made from lightweight, corrosion-resistant materials with good thermal conductivity to enhance heat dissipation and extend cable life . Galvanized steel, stainless steel, and aluminum alloys are commonly used, with finishes selected based on environmental conditions and load requirements . Proper tray selection ensures stability, safety, and long-term durability.

Installation Methods

Installing cables in vertical shafts is highly hazardous and should be performed by experienced professionals . Key considerations include:

  • Weight management: The hanging weight of cables must be calculated to prevent rupture or free fall. Fail-safe mechanisms, such as secondary steel wires or synchronized cable pushers, are recommended .
  • Cable separation: When using steel wire ropes for lifting, the cable must be separated from the rope before final fixing to the shaft wall to improve efficiency and reduce accident risk .
  • Orientation: Pulling cables upward is generally easier than downward, but the method depends on shaft configuration and cable type .
  • Fixing and support: Cables should be securely fastened to the tray and shaft wall using bolts, embedded iron elements, or other mechanical supports to ensure stability .

Safety Measures

  • Always use professional installation teams with experience in vertical shaft projects .
  • Implement fail-safe breaking mechanisms to prevent cable free fall in case of rope failure .
  • Ensure adequate spacing and support to prevent cable entanglement and maintain minimum bend radius .
  • Consider environmental factors such as corrosion, dust, and electromagnetic interference when selecting tray type and material .
